About the Opportunity

Our Melbourne Operations team is seeking an experienced Contracts Administrator to join the business in a full-time, office-based role. In this role you will report to the Customer Experience Team Leader, your key responsibilities will include:

- Monitor and review novated lease budgets for contracts.

- Negotiate and prepare variations on behalf of consultants.

- Manage lease contracts, ensuring a portfolio of contracts are reviewed and updates to existing contracts are recorded within case management systems maintaining confidentiality and integrity.

- Stay up to date with legislative changes regarding novated leasing or Fringe Benefits Tax (FBT) legislation and make adjustments as required.

- Provide support to clients, aiding in any queries regarding their novated lease contract, making sure they are making informed decisions about their leasing arrangement.

- Maintain a positive relationship with external stakeholders, ensuring all aspects of entitlements are upheld as part of the leasing contract.

About Paywise

Paywise is a leader in salary packaging solutions for public and private entities across Australia and to all Fringe Benefit Tax (FBT) organisation types: private enterprise, not for profit employers, charities and the health sector.

Paywise’s client’s include small, medium, and large employers in an array of industries, including government, mining, financial services, legal, accounting, and human resources.

Paywise is Australian owned, with headquarters in Perth and today Paywise provides salary packaging services to clients throughout Australia. We have a dedicated team of senior professionals with experience in salary packaging, fleet management, system development, transactional management, finance, and customer service.
